2:1 Learning Support Assistant – SEND School, Southampton
Full-Time | Term Time Only | Temp-to-Perm Opportunity
Are you passionate about making a difference in the lives of children with Special Educational Needs and Disabilities (SEND)? Do you have experience supporting children with additional needs in an educational, care, or medical setting?
We are seeking a dedicated Learning Support Assistant (LSA) to join a warm and welcoming SEND school in Southampton. This is a 2:1 support role, providing tailored, individualised care and educational support to two pupils with complex needs.
Initially employed through Teaching Personnel. Permanent school contract available following a successful probation period.
We welcome applicants from all backgrounds – including those with experience in care, nursing, or other medical professions.
